Can You Fight The Fog?

In short... yes? Some sources say there are a few ways to fight the fogs, but they are very odd, so you might just be best dealing with the fog.

1.  Apply shaving cream to your lenses to create a protective barrier.

2. Rub bar soap on your lenses to create a clear, protective layer.

3. Apply water to your lenses if you're in a bind.

Those are three ways to apparently avoid the fog, though I've never tried it. Best of luck out there to my fellow glasses-wearing Quad City residents.
